Nea Karvali Fertilizers is a chemical plant in Greece. Its listed capacity is 460,000 t of chemical. Chemical plants produce a wide range of industrial and specialty chemicals, many requiring precise temperature control and sustained heat input for reactions and separations. It is operated by Hellenic Fertilizers and Chemicals ELFE SA. It emits about 146,520 t CO₂e a year from Climate TRACE. That is 1.3% of the CO₂e from the 17 facilities in Greece that have an emissions figure in IndustryAtlas. Its CO₂ per unit of capacity is 78% below the national median for this sector.

Carbon cost and Scope 1 emissions

At its reported 147k t CO₂e/yr (Scope 1), Nea Karvali Fertilizers carries €12.5M/yr of carbon at the full EU ETS price (€85/t CO₂). Free allocation phases out to 2034 (Reg. (EU) 2023/956), so today's bill is lower and rising toward this full-price figure.

Site climate & environmental severity

This site sits in a corrosive environment (estimated ISO 9223 class C4 — High), with marine corrosion the leading environmental stress.
